#cd6b59 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cd6b59 is composed of 80.4% red, 42%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 47.8% magenta, 56.6%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 9.3 degrees, a saturation of 53.7% and a lightness of 57.6%. #cd6b59 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d6b2 with #9b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

Shades and Tints of #cd6b59
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0604 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#cd6b59
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9b8d8b is the less saturated color, while #ff4927 is the most saturated one.
